Job Description Tria Federal supports the Department of Labor, Bureau of Labor Statistics (DOL BLS). In this position you will be responsible for overseeing Data Center operations, network performance, system availability and monitoring. You will perform all the duties of a Network Engineer 2 with increased technical proficiency and working knowledge. Additionally, you may lead and coach lower-level technical staff to manage and monitor all aspects of supporting an enterprise Data Center.
Basic Requirements
Bachelor's degree or 6 years of relevant experience
Must be a U.S. Citizen or Green Card Holder that has been residing in the U.S. for the last 3.5 years
CISCO CCNA or similar; datacenter certs, etc.
Experience
Five (5) years of experience covering Data Center support/engineering responsibilities such as:
Rack installation
Network cable management
Crimping and running network cables
Labeling and attaching network cables to patch panels
Tracking power management of data cabinets and racks
Managing data center inventory and peripherals
Responsible for commissioning and decommissioning data center hardware (servers, appliances, etc.)
Troubleshoot network performance and monitoring system availability
Three (3) years of hands‑on Data Center experience supporting power, space, data cooling best practices and hardware
Three (3) years of experience responsible for data center infrastructure build out, managing data center operations, performing routine maintenance and repairs
Two (2) years of experience providing support for Cisco routers and switches along with having a working knowledge using network management tools and protocols such as Solarwinds, Netscout, SNMP and syslog
Two (2) years of progressive experience in a Configuration and Change Management (CCM) environment
Two (2) years of progressive experience leading or overseeing data center activities, projects, and escalations
Data Center experience working with Dell Hardware/HP Blade Enclosures/Sun Oracle servers, KVM consoles and HP ProLiant servers.
Knowledge of basic electrical requirements and conversions (i.e., Kilowatts, amps, phases, etc.)
Self‑starter, quick learner, adapt and retain Data Center related technologies and information
Understanding of network telecommunications, Windows operating systems and TCP/IP protocol
Understanding of data center physical and logical security and best practices
Experience with developing technical documentation pertaining to data center project planning
Capability to spend extended duration standing and walking and have the ability to lift 50 lbs.
Responsibilities
Perform all aspects of Data Center related duties
Maintain proficiency with current technologies to support an enterprise Data Center
Assist in procurement, pricing, ordering of hardware and Data Center related supplies
Develop, execute, and enforce Data Center best practices, processes, and procedures
Monitor network resource allocation, utilization and perform IT capacity planning
Provide OSI model layer 1 and 2 network troubleshooting and configurations
Review daily, weekly, and monthly network availability and circuit utilization reports
On‑site support required
There may be a need to cover other BLS locations in the DMV area
Although not common, there may be a need to travel to other regional sites in the Continental US
Ability to Obtain a DOL Public Trust Clearance Must be a U.S. Citizen or Green Card Holder residing in the United States for more than 3.5 years.
Work Location ON‑SITE SUPPORT in Ashburn, VA (EQUINIX DC5).
